Not really Linux related but this is a bit technical for my other blogs! If you need to use touchtones from a Nokia phone using VOIP with Localphone, there is a code to add to get the right codec to make it work.
Localphone
Localphone are one of the more flexible VOIP (internet phone) companies around. I use them for both incoming and outgoing calls, mainly from my Nokia E51 connected via wi-fi to my home network.
DTMF
The default codecs used during this connection don't pass DTMF (touchtones) correctly, which can be frustrating if you're trying to navigate through a customer service menu.
Choose codec
The solution is to dial a prefix before the number which forces the use of a better codec and then works fine for touchtones.
For Localphone, the prefix to dial is *1688. So dial the number like *1688 1 800 555 1212.
